How Can We Eliminate The Scourge Of Gazumping And Gazundering?

Since time immemorial, gazumping and gazundering has been the scourge of the Property Market, it is costly and very irritating to buyer and seller alike. So what is the answer?

The problem lies in the protracted time taken between agreement of terms, the obtaining of a mortgage offer and a structural survey which leads to the consolidation, by way of an exchange of binding contracts, where a non-refundable deposit is paid. Continue reading
